Family / Depression by Oba1ni(m): 8:52pm On Mar 21, 2017 |
As posted on facebook by: John Olufunmi I have been worried since yesterday about the man who jumped into the lagoon We all heard of the man who yesterday asked his driver to pull over on the Mainland bridge in Lagos and jumped. You may have seen pictures of his SUV too. The man is presumed dead. According to Lagos State CP, he is survived by, at least, his mother. Two things struck me right away. 1. If he had a driver, he was not a wretched man. 2. If he had a mother, he was not an old man. Yet, he was sufficiently troubled by something or some things enough to drive him over the edge. DEPRESSION It is real. Pay attention to your friends and family members. Research has it that most of those who commit suicide gave hints. People around them just didn't notice. Has anybody ever said something like: "Ile aye su mi jare" (I am sick and tired of everything) and you dismissed it? Have you been close to someone who all of a sudden started withdrawing from people, brooding for long, started giving away things they treasured, stopped making plans? Ask them pointedly if they are planning to commit suicide. You'd be surprised to learn how easy they will open up to you...because that's the opening they need in order to seek help. And you yourself, seek help. I know everybody is quick to refer you to a professional psychologist or psychiatrist. But in our society where you can't even get help for malaria, how can you find such a professional? So, find a good friend...a good relative..a good neighbor...a good co-worker and talk to them.
